Hydraulic System Issues
One of the most critical components of any wheel loader is its hydraulic system. While this loader’s hydraulic performance is typically robust, users have reported occasional problems, including:
- Hydraulic leaks: Over time, seals and hoses can wear out, leading to fluid leaks that can impact performance.
- Slow response: Some operators have noted that the hydraulic system may not respond as quickly as expected, particularly under heavy loads.
- Overheating: Extended use in demanding conditions can lead to overheating, which may affect hydraulic efficiency.
Regular inspections and timely maintenance are essential to mitigate these issues.
Electrical System Problems
Electrical issues can also arise, affecting various functions of the loader. Common electrical problems include:
- Battery failures: Cold weather or extended periods of inactivity can lead to battery drain or failure.
- Faulty sensors: Malfunctioning sensors can trigger warning lights or affect the operation of the loader.
- Wiring issues: Corrosion or damage to wiring can lead to intermittent electrical failures.
Addressing electrical problems promptly is crucial to maintaining operational efficiency.

Wear and Tear
Like any heavy machinery, the Wheel Loader will experience wear and tear over time. Common areas of concern include:
- Tires: Frequent use on rough terrain can lead to tire wear, requiring timely replacements to maintain traction and stability.
- Bucket and attachments: Overloading or improper use can cause damage to buckets and other attachments, necessitating repairs or replacements.
- Chassis and frame: Prolonged exposure to harsh conditions can lead to structural issues, which may require professional assessment.
Regular maintenance checks can help identify wear and tear before they escalate into more significant problems.
Fuel Efficiency Concerns
While the loader is designed for efficiency, some operators have reported concerns regarding fuel consumption. Factors contributing to higher fuel usage may include:
- Improper load management: Overloading the machine can lead to increased fuel consumption.
- Inadequate maintenance: Neglecting routine maintenance can result in decreased fuel efficiency.
- Driving habits: Aggressive acceleration and braking can also negatively impact fuel economy.
Monitoring fuel usage and adopting best practices can help mitigate these concerns.
